Choose from 20+ question types — free text, single or multi-select, NPS, rating scales, matrix questions, file uploads, and more. Drag questions into any order. Add a welcome card and a thank-you page. Your survey looks polished before you've written a single word of copy.
Conditional branching means respondents only see questions relevant to them. A customer who rates you 9/10 gets a different follow-up than one who rates you 4/10. You stop asking irrelevant questions — and they stop abandoning halfway through.
Share a direct link survey by email, SMS, or social. Or embed a website survey that appears on-screen with triggers you control — after a purchase, after 30 seconds on a page, when someone is about to leave. You set the rules; the survey shows up at exactly the right moment.
Every response lands in your real-time dashboard the moment it's submitted. Filter by date, question, or answer. Spot trends as they emerge. No waiting for exports, no manual tabulation. You always know what your customers just told you.

Here's a post-purchase NPS survey built inside the survey builder — no design skills, no developer, no third-party tools.
Builder view (you see this)
How likely are you to recommend us to a friend or colleague?
→ Score ≤ 6: What could we improve?
→ Score ≥ 9: What made your experience great?
How did you hear about us?
Thank you! We read every response.
Respondent view (they see this)
How likely are you to recommend us to a friend or colleague?
What made your experience great?
← Conditional logic at work
Detractors (0–6) see a different follow-up question asking what to improve. Promoters (9–10) see this one. Same survey — personalized experience.

Send anywhere. Complete on any device.
Every link survey gets a unique URL you can drop into an email, a post-purchase SMS, a support ticket follow-up, or your social profiles. Your respondents don't need an account. They don't need to install anything. They click, they answer, they're done.
Embed on your site. Trigger on behavior.
Paste one snippet and your survey widget lives on your website. Then tell it exactly when to appear — after a time delay, on scroll depth, on exit intent, or after a specific user action. You stop interrupting people at random and start asking when they're most likely to respond thoughtfully.
